Listed In : Book Education Education Courses
Listed In : Book Education Education Courses
Listed In : Book
Listed In : Book
Listed In : Book
Listed In : Book Education Entertainment
Listed In : Book Charitable Trust Energy & Power
Listed In : Book Online Shopping